
I have taken a few classes on psychology, and one of the causes of obesity is linked to depression. When a person becomes depressed they tend to take comfort in eating food all the time which temporarily releases a hormone to make them feel better. What people need to realize is that exercise is a stress reliever which also releases hormones that can increase a persons mood.
